Overview

Delta Solutions and Services Bowhead is seeking a highly skilled and motivated Senior Program Analyst to support a high-performance team with SHIELD (Short and Intermediate Effectors for Layered Defense) at Huntsville, AL.

Responsibilities
  • Support office leadership with task management and workload prioritization.
  • Address office organization and record keeping. Will be required to staff, maintain a correspondence log, and file memos, monitor and record Action Item (AI) status and work with Subject Matter experts to get responses on AIs, write AI closure memos and staff appropriately to get Controlled Unclassified Information review and approval documentation.
  • Address office financial management and execution of the program. Request financial reports, update financial tracking documents, and develop forms for the execution of funding documents needed to support the execution of the Program (MIPRs and 1095s/PWD).
  • Able to use both WEBEX and MS Teams to set up meetings; take meeting minutes and manage the attendee roster for multiple IPTs, working groups, PMRs, and related activities.
  • Support Office FMS case development (SAMD background is good), including development of PAS for LOA development.
  • Manage/track the deliveries of Office Government Furnished Equipment. Work with various POCs to research and track the status of the shipment of the items/data/services that are listed in the GFX list and maintain accurate status through the use of an Excel-based GFX status report.
  • Develop Office PPT briefings and present briefings to leadership in the absence of the IPM; develop and update briefing slides in PowerPoint; provide some writing for publications; support task activity scheduling; track actions and maintain document control; and coordinate meetings.
  • The candidate may be given periodic assignments as a Board Secretary or Working Group member to coordinate assigned actions or serve as program operations support.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ree with 8 years of experience, of which at least 5 years must be specialized; or a Master’s and 8 years of experience.
  • Demonstrated ability to communicate orally and in writing.
  • Current/relevant Army knowledge and background.
  • Ability to identify and resolve challenges at a strategic level.
  • Ability to brief/interact with senior (GO/FLAG) level officers and senior civilians.
Physical Demands
  • Must be able to lift up to 25 pounds
  • Must be able to stand and walk for prolonged amounts of time
  • Must be able to twist, bend and squat periodically

Secret clearance and with the ability to obtain a Top Secret clearance with Special Comparted Information (SCI) and Special Access Programs (SAP) access
